物理模拟驱油实验水驱采收率平行性影响因素分析

The influence factor of waterflooding recovery parallelism in physical simulation flooding experiment
下载PDF
导出
摘要 化学驱是老油田进一步提高采收率的关键技术,室内开展化学驱效果对比,需要在岩心水驱采收率相同或相近的前提下,但由于多种因素的影响,岩心水驱采收率很难做到相近,成为制约室内化学驱配方研制及筛选的重要环节。为了解决岩心水驱采收率的平行性问题,开展了岩心水驱采收率影响因素分析研究。实验结果表明,选择相同润湿性的岩心是水驱采收率平行性的前提条件,随着岩心含油饱和度的提高,水驱采收率波动变小,水驱采收率平行性也越好,不同性质岩心水驱驱替倍数(PV)也不一样,均质岩心和非均质岩心水驱驱替倍数分别为1.5PV和3.0PV时可以保证水驱采收率的平行性。 Chemical flooding is the key technology for further enhancing oil recovery in the old oilfields.The comparison of chemical flooding effect needs the same or similar waterflooding recovery factor.However,due to the influence of many factors,the results of core waterflooding recovery factor aren't similar,which become an important restrictive link of formulation development in laboratory.In order to solve the parallelism problem of waterflooding recovery factor,the influencing factors of waterflooding recovery factor were analyzed.The experimental results showed that the same wettability was a prerequisite for waterflooding recovery factor parallelism,with the increased of core oil saturation,the fluctuation of waterflooding recovery factor becomed smaller,and the parallelism of waterflooding recovery factor was better.The water injection PV number of different cores was different,when the injected PV number was 1.5 PV for homogeneous core and 3.0 PV for heterogeneous core,that could ensure the parallelism of waterflooding recovery factor.
